How to prepare for a job interview at Card Factory
✨Show Your Enthusiasm
As a Team Leader, being friendly and upbeat is key. Make sure to convey your passion for customer service and team motivation during the interview. Share examples of how you've energised a team or created a positive atmosphere in previous roles.
✨Demonstrate Leadership Skills
Prepare to discuss your leadership style and how you support and motivate your team. Think of specific instances where you've led initiatives or helped team members grow. This will show that you genuinely care about people and are proactive in your approach.
✨Know the Company Culture
Research Card Factory’s values and culture. Be ready to explain how your personal values align with theirs. Highlight your commitment to inclusivity and how you would foster an environment where everyone feels valued and included.
✨Ask Thoughtful Questions
At the end of the interview, ask questions that reflect your interest in the role and the company. Inquire about opportunities for growth within the company or how they measure success in the store. This shows you're not just looking for a job, but a place to thrive.
